Brasserie Trois Dames

Microbrewery in Sainte-Croix, Vaud, Switzerland 🇨🇭
Associated Venue: Trois Dames - Out of business

Established in 2003

Closed in 2020

Contact
Rue de France 1, Sainte-Croix, 1450, Switzerland
Description
Raphaël Mettler and his team have been brewing beer with a passion since 2003, and their enthusiasm is eminently contagious: the Trois Dames beers from Ste-Croix challenge the taste buds and flatter the eye, and that is exactly what makes them original.
